Is coffee harmful to your health?

Effects of coffee on the body


Coffee is one of the most popular drinks in the world, and many people drink several cups every day. However, there is a long-standing debate about whether coffee is harmful to the body. This article will explore the effects of coffee on the body and evaluate its potential harm from different perspectives.

1. Caffeine and the Central Nervous System

First, we need to talk about the main ingredient, caffeine. As a stimulant, caffeine can increase alertness and concentration, and improve brain function. However, when consumed in excess, it can also cause adverse reactions such as anxiety, insomnia, and increased heart rate.

Additionally, long-term excessive caffeine intake may lead to dependence and withdrawal symptoms. When a person tries to quit or reduce their intake, they may experience problems such as headaches, irritability, and difficulty concentrating.

2. Coffee and the digestive system

Next, let’s look at the effects of coffee on the digestive system. Although some people believe that coffee helps promote bowel movements, excessive coffee intake may lead to increased gastric acid secretion, which can cause heartburn and indigestion. In addition, coffee may stimulate intestinal movement and cause diarrhea.

On the other hand, some substances in coffee may also have a positive impact on gut health. For example, the antioxidants and polyphenols in coffee are thought to have anti-inflammatory and anti-cancer effects.

3. Coffee and the cardiovascular system

Many studies have shown that moderate coffee consumption is associated with a lower risk of cardiovascular disease. One reason is that coffee is rich in antioxidants, which can reduce free radical damage and protect heart health.

However, in some cases, excessive coffee intake may increase the risk of hypertension, arrhythmias, and coronary heart disease. This is mainly due to its stimulant effects and its influence on the sympathetic nervous system.

4. Coffee and bone health

Some research suggests that excessive coffee intake may negatively affect bone health. Caffeine is thought to interfere with calcium absorption and increase calcium excretion in the urine. This may lead to osteoporosis and an increased risk of fragility fractures.

However, other studies have reached the opposite conclusion, suggesting that moderate coffee intake is beneficial for preventing osteoporosis. This controversy continues and requires more in-depth research to resolve.

5. Coffee and Metabolic Health

The last thing to discuss is the relationship between coffee and metabolic health. Some studies have found that moderate coffee intake can help improve insulin sensitivity and reduce the risk of developing type 2 diabetes and liver fat accumulation.


However, in certain populations, especially those who already have stomach ulcers or gallbladder problems, coffee may worsen symptoms. In addition, high-calorie ingredients like added sugar and dairy may also have a negative impact on metabolic health.

in conclusion

In summary, the effects of coffee on the body is a complex and diverse topic. Moderate coffee intake is generally safe and beneficial, but excessive intake may lead to a series of adverse reactions. Therefore, while enjoying the benefits of coffee, we should also pay attention to moderate control and adjust according to personal circumstances.

The bottom line is that everyone has different physiologies and health needs. If you have any specific health issues or concerns, discuss them with your doctor before drinking coffee.
